Output d14b40452cf63acffab4603b9ccb9e7ac7c9f466a9eb696f6329ffacfa0ecd81:6

value
64591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34f4091e21af0fd8a9915979f4dc787bb8cdeae4 OP_EQUAL
address
36X1QQnAQe9yG1xS59DftZhWheKqaWY9mv
transaction
d14b40452cf63acffab4603b9ccb9e7ac7c9f466a9eb696f6329ffacfa0ecd81
confirmations
210828
spent
true